Gas pump clicking wary before tank is filled

Everytime I get gas the pump clicks way to early or multiple times before the gas tank fills up. Is there a fix for this or should I take it to bmw (still under warranty).

Actually, you should stop fueling when you hear the first click. Fueling beyond that point can damage the vapor recovery system and result in a CEL. See “Refueling” in the owners manual.

the pump is supposed to shut off when fuel reaches the tip of the nozzle and covers the sensor hole. maybe it getting backed up prematurely and covering it too early. I'd try to fill up slowly by using the first click on the handle and see what it does.

Costco fuel type is state specific. Some will sell up to 93 (e.g. Ohio), some 91 (e.g. Missouri).
I have used both and no issues given minimum recommended is 91. Possibly a bit higher consumption at lower rating.

My car does this at Costco about 50% of the time. I can eliminate it either by putting the pump in sideways or applying a bit of upward pressure on the pump. I think it has something to do with the angle of the pump nozzle and angle of the car's filler neck.
